WebPrevious studies have reported that auditory verbal hallucinations (AVHs) may be caused by resting-state neuronal hyperactivity in the default mode network (DMN). Abnormally increased functional connectivity (FC) between the DMN and other cortical regions may cause disturbances in neuronal network architecture and interactions. WebMay 29, 2024 · Hallucinations can be a symptom of psychosis as well, such as in schizophrenia and bipolar disorder . In addition, hallucinations can happen to almost anyone subjected to extreme physical or mental stress. Other possible causes include extreme sleep deprivation, migraines, epilepsy, and social isolation. 6.
